No one really knows why Tinseltown has such a small share of Asian entertainers. Of all minorities, Asian-Americans have the slimmest margin of making it through the ringer. And once they make it, what sort of material do they have to work with? Well, if theyre Bobby Lee of MADtv fame, they get to impersonate Connie Chung, Kim Jong-Il, and Yao Ming. They get to be the Asian nerd who asks two-part questions in Harold and Kumar Go to White Castle. They get to stand up this Sunday at the Miami Improv and try their hardest not to make jokes about how their grandfathers name sounds like a pan rattling on the floor.
Make no mistake the Donger is funny. But whats sad is that his status as the Hollywood Asian guy is now threatened by Ken Jeong (the angry obstetrician from Knocked Up, and Ted from Pineapple Express: You suck my balls. Two times!). Its almost as if the battle between Bobby Lee and Ken Jeong is a metaphorical knife fight in the underbelly of a freighter. Lee will get to take a stab this weekend. Sigh. Tickets cost $21, with a two-item/drink minimum. Showtimes are 8:30 and 10:45 p.m.
